Three gaping holes in the roof of MTs Pakis in Gununglurah Village, Cilongok District, Banyumas Regency, stand as a testament to both the destructive force of nature and the enduring spirit of mutual cooperation embedded in Indonesian communities. On a day when the sun briefly broke through the...
